I am pleased to invite you to February's free UKSG webinar: "DEVELOPING AN ONLINE ALUMNI LIBRARY SERVICE"

http://www.uksg.org/webinars/alumniaccess

Date: Tuesday 23 February 2016
Time: 1400 GMT
Duration: 45 minutes including Q&A (up to 60 minutes maximum if there is sufficient demand for an extended Q&A)

Speakers:
Rachel Daniels, Deputy Librarian, Barrington Library, Cranfield University and
Emma Turner, Information Specialist for Aerospace, Kings Norton Library, Cranfield University

Overview:
Why you should, why you think you can't, and why you really can! We'll also look at the effective partnership you will need to build and support available from the national Alumni Library Forum.

This is a free webinar and open to all. If you are interested, but unable to join the live event, please register anyway as a recording will be made available to all who register.
